## Artifact Signing — SDK Parity Notes (Weekly Sync)

Kestrel SDK for Android reached parity with the Swift client this sprint: offline queueing, batched telemetry, and retry semantics now match. Both SDKs ship as signed artifacts from the same pipeline. Remaining gap: background sync throttling, targeted next sprint. Verify both release bundles before tagging. Both artifacts validate against the shared signing key below.

signing key of kawig-fafog = bky19_6Fypv1qws7J8qJtaYjX

Subject: ChipGate cut-over — all clear

Hi all, quick summary for the sync. We swapped the marathon timing-chip readers over to the ChipGate v2 ingest last Sunday without losing a single split. The old readers are now decommissioned, and the new antennas are reporting cleanly. One hiccup with clock sync, already patched. For reference, the readers now run with these settings.

config for bahop-baduf:
[kasion]
team = lamath
access_code = ac_d807e5
host = kasion.paliqcloud.corp
port = 4000
owner = julix.tamvan
peer = frair.qorvelsoft.local

### Step 3 — GC validation for Threadmark matcher

After canary deploy, hold for fifteen minutes and watch GC pause times on the matcher pods. The new generational collector settings should keep pauses under 200ms; anything above that at p99 means the heap sizing flag didn't take and the canary should be rolled back. Record the p99 value in the sync notes. Once metrics pass, sign the promotion manifest with the key below.

deploy key for yadup-badug: bky6_rLH3qD

The scheduled courier from Drayline Documents failed to collect the stamped blueprint set for the Corvel Quay building permit application on Friday at 14:00. The set comprises four rolled sheets and one bound structural annex, currently stored flat in cabinet drawer three of the records room. Records team: please note the missed window in the transfer register, verify the seals on the tubes remain intact, and confirm the new collection slot for Monday. At hand-over, the courier must receive the instruction stated below.

dispatch memo: the sorius tamius courier leaves the praeth ledger at gate 4873 under passcode 928014